I can see the reason for the question, in that
Joshua (Yehoshua) was written as Jesus (Yaysus) in
the Greek New Testament.
I personally question whether there was any attempt
to make sure the pronunciation was other than the
one recorded in the New Testament.

> The name Jeshua i.e. ישוע appear in the Scriptures 29 times
> according to a simple query: these include 1 Chr 24:11, 2 Chr 31:15,
> Ezr chapters 2 & 3, and in Neh chapters 9 - 12....
